Brief Summary
|
COPD patient may required respiratory support and hospitalization due to an acute exacerbation of their disease. Non invasive ventilation represents the cornerstone treatment for the management of patient with AECOPD. NIV provides adequate ventilatory support and reduces the need for endotracheal intubation in patient with acute respiratory failure of various etiologies and in particular in patient with COPD. The major determinants of difficulty in patient ventilator interaction during pressure support ventilation. Aim comparison of effects of helmets non invasive ventilation and facemask non invasive ventilation in patients with acute exacerbation of COPD |
